Libby's Class 2025 - 2026

Autumn 2 

This half term, Libby’s Class are exploring a range of exciting topics across the curriculums!
 
In English, we are learning how to write balanced arguments, focusing on the difference between fact and opinion. Our class book is Snow White and the Seven Robots! We’ll be debating who might be everyone’s favourite character and why. Keeping it balanced of course!
 
In Maths, we’re strengthening our skills in multiplicationfractionsmoneytime, and statistics. We love Maths in Libby's Class!
 
In Science, we’re investigating light. We will be discovering how it travels, reflects, and how it can also be dangerous.  Our History topic is The Holocaust. We’ll be learning about this important period in history with sensitivity and understanding, exploring the stories and lessons it teaches us.
 
We can't wait to have some festive fun too!
